Text
(1)The Director of the Employment Department may enter into an intergovernmental agreement with the federal government for the purposes of:
(a)Offsetting against liquidated state debt moneys that the federal government owes to the debtor; and
(b)Sharing information as necessary to make offsets under paragraph (a) of this subsection.
(2)The director may request an offset against liquidated state debt under this section only if:
(a)The debt is legally enforceable;
(b)The debt is past due;
(c)The debt was caused by the debtor’s:
(A)Willfully making a false statement or misrepresentation, or willfully failing to report a material fact, to obtain any benefits under this chapter;
(B)Failure to report earnings or to report earnings accurately; or
